Identifying liable parties
Accidents involving trucks typically involve several parties, including car manufacturers and trucking companies. If their equipment wasn’t maintained properly, these parties could be held accountable for the incident. The federal or state government could also be responsible in the event that the road conditions were unsafe or there were no working lights or signs. Truck drivers can also be held responsible for their own actions. A lawyer with expertise in these accidents can help you identify the responsible parties.
After you’ve identified responsible parties and you’ve identified the responsible parties, you’ll need to call their insurance companies. Many insurance companies will be fighting to determine who’s responsible. Because these wrecks can cause lots of damage and even money, insurance companies are looking to determine who is at fault. They’ll do everything they can to to limit the liability. It is important to identify the parties who are responsible to determine the amount of compensation you’re entitled to after a road accident.
If the truck driver is at fault You can make a claim against the trucking company for negligence. Employers are often held accountable for the actions of their employees. However there are exceptions. The company could be held liable for wrongful deaths in the event that the driver was impaired by alcohol or other drugs or if the driver was distracted or tired at the time of the incident. Companies that transport goods can also be held accountable if cargo was improperly loaded or not secured properly.

Cost
The cost of hiring a truck accident lawyer is contingent on a variety of aspects, including the nature of case, the circumstances of the crash, as well as the nature of the legal proceedings needed to secure compensation. In general, attorneys charge between 30 and 40 percent of the total settlement. In some cases the fees could be even higher. Before signing any contract, you should discuss the fees with your lawyer.
